/* wait */
.wait_opinion_show2 { width:100%; height:40px; padding-top:15px; background:url() transparent; border:0px solid #888; 
					  font:11px/12px Tahoma,Arial,sans-serif; color:#bbb; text-align:center; }

.wait_opinion { position:absolute; top:10px; left:15px; width:812px; min-height:120px; 
				margin:0px 0px 20px 0px; 
				background:url() transparent; border:0px solid #636669;
				font:11px/15px Tahoma,Arial,sans-serif; color:#aaa; text-align:left; 
				opacity:1.00; z-index:2; display:table; }
	.wait_opinion_top    { width:100%; height:35px; background:url(../images/wait_05_03.png) no-repeat; border:0px solid #333; font-size:1px; }
	.wait_opinion_middle { width:100%; min-height:150px; background:url(../images/wait_05_05.png) repeat-y; border:0px solid #333; padding:0px 0px 20px 0px; }
	.wait_opinion_bottom { width:100%; height:10px; background:url(../images/wait_05_07.png) no-repeat;	border:0px solid #333; font-size:1px; }

.wait_author_header { width:740px; height:20px; margin:0px 0px 10px 20px; padding:0px 10px 5px 10px; font-size:12px; color:#aaa; letter-spacing:2px; 
					  border-bottom:1px solid #666; clear:both; }
	.wait_author_title { width:300px; height:20px; letter-spacing:1px; float:left; }
	.wait_author_close { width:300px; height:20px; font-size:10px; letter-spacing:1px; text-align:right; float:right; }

.wait_author_info { width:675px; height:17px; margin:5px 0px 0px 20px; padding:0px 10px 0px 10px; border-top:0px dashed #666; }
	.wait_author_name { width:300px; height:auto; margin:0px; padding:0px; float:left; }
	.wait_author_www { width:300px; height:auto; margin:0px; padding:0px; text-align:right; float:right; }
.wait_author_photos { width:710px; height:auto; margin:5px 0px 0px 5px; padding:5px 0px 0px 10px; border-top:0px dashed #666; display:table; text-align:center; }
.wait_author_photos { width:auto; height:auto; margin:0px auto; display:table; clear:both; border:0px solid #fe2; }
.wait_opinion_info { width:600px; height:auto; margin:8px auto; padding:0px 10px 0px 10px; color:#aaa; }
.wait_opinion_info_nologon { width:680px; height:auto; margin:8px auto; padding:0px 0px 0px 00px; color:#888; }

.wait_admin { width:680px; height:30px; margin:0px auto; padding:0px 0px 5px 0px; 
			  font-size:10px; color:#bbb; letter-spacing:1px; border-bottom:0px solid #777; text-align:center; clear:both; }
	.wait_admin_togallery { width:215px; height:20px; float:left; }
	.wait_admin_deletefew { width:235px; height:20px; float:left; }
	.wait_admin_delete    { width:215px; height:20px; float:left; }

.wait_comments_title { width:610px; height:20px; margin:0px auto; padding:10px 10px 0px 25px; font-size:9px; color:#999; letter-spacing:3px; }

.wait_commentform { 
	width:600px; min-height:100px; _height:100px; height:auto; 
	margin:15px auto 0px auto; padding:10px 10px 5px 15px;
	text-align:left;background-color:transparent; 
	font:10px/15px Verdana,Tahoma,Arial,sans-serif; color:#999; 
	border-top:1px solid #666; 
	border-bottom:0px dashed #777; 
	}
	.wait_opinion_vote { width:540px; height:auto; text-align:left; margin:0px auto; padding:0px 0px 5px 0px;
		color:#bbb; font-size:10px; line-height:15px; display:table; clear:both; }
	.wait_opinion_vote_desc { width:200px; height:auto; text-align:left; margin:0px auto; padding:5px 0px 0px 0px;
		color:#bbb; font-size:10px; line-height:15px; float:left; }
	.wait_opinion_vote_input { width:340px; height:auto; text-align:left; margin:0px; padding:2px 0px 0px 0px;
		font:10px/15px Tahoma,Arial,sans-serif; color:#888; float:left; }
		.wait_opinion_2_select { width:auto; height:auto; text-align:center; margin:0px; padding:2px 0px 0px 0px;
			font:10px/15px Verdana,Tahoma,Arial,sans-serif; color:#bbb; float:left; }
	.wait_comment_desc { width:540px; height:auto; text-align:left; margin:0px auto; padding:2px 0px 0px 2px;
		color:#aaa; letter-spacing:1px; line-height:15px; }
	.wait_comment_textarea { width:540px; height:auto; text-align:left; margin:0px auto; padding:2px 0px 0px 0px;
		}
	.wait_comment_buttons { width:540px; height:17px; text-align:left; margin:0px auto; padding:2px 0px 0px 2px;
		line-height:15px; }

	.wait_comments { width:600px; height:auto; margin:0px auto 30px auto; padding:17px 0px 10px 0px;
		font:10px/15px Verdana,Tahoma,Arial,sans-serif; color:#bbb; text-align:left; 
		background-color:#555;border-width:1px; border-style:solid; border-color:#111 #777 #666 #111; }
		.wait_comments_author { width:auto; height:15px; text-align:left; background-color:#474747; margin:0px 0px 2px 0px; padding:3px 0px 1px 25px;
			font:10px Verdana,Tahoma,Arial,sans-serif; color:#aaa; 
			border-width:0px 0px 0px 0px; border-style:solid; border-color:#e2e2e2; }
		.wait_comments_comment { width:auto; height:100%; text-align:left; background-color:#555; margin:0px 0px 0px 0px; padding:3px 20px 13px 35px;
			font:10px Verdana,Tahoma,Arial,sans-serif; word-wrap:break-word; }
		.wait_comments_separate { width:auto;height:10px; padding:0px; font-size:1px; }

	.wait_attention { width:600px; height:15px; 
				text-align:left;  
				margin:15px auto 10px auto; padding:5px;
				font:10px/13px Tahoma,Arial,sans-serif; color:#888; letter-spacing:0px; 
				text-align:center;
				background:#494949; border:1px solid #666; }

